Get started5 Blossom Grove is a semi-detached house in Liverpool (L32 7SF). It has a recorded floor area of 75 m² (around 807 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2007-2011 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(November 2021) shows a C (score 74). The rating has held steady at C across 5 certificates since October 2008. Between certificates, window efficiency dropped from Average to Very Poor and hot-water ef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to A (score 92), a 2-band jump.
Held since January 2001 — that's 25 years off the open market, well above the local norm.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. Today's modelled estimate of £139,000 sits 244.9% above the 2001 sale of £40,300.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2009.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.
